Can I exchange Bahrain Dinar in Sydney?
Bydanajunokas asked:
I was working in Bahrain recently and want to exchange Bahrain Dinars for Aussie Dollars. I live in Sydney. Does anybody know if this currency is accepted anywhere?

You can certainly get it converted however may be cost will be little more as Australia and Bahrain may not have trading directly.
In banks Citibank will be best bet as Citi is having its branch in Bahrain.
Also depends how much money you are converting and what is denomination. If you have more money and you have all BHD 20 notes then it will be worthwhile to go to bank or try your luck as some exchange house or travel agency.
If you have different notes then you may try to catch up with some Numismatics shop.

You can exchange all notes except 1/2 BD. Various financial establishments have different fees. The current rate is around 1BD=3.56AUD. Finally, the Bahrain Dinar is pegged to the Greenback.
